USDC Stablecoin: Revolutionary Partnership Unlocks Global Payment Access

Main Idea
Circle's USDC stablecoin partners with FIS to integrate into global payment systems, enhancing transaction speed, cost, and accessibility for financial institutions.
Key Points
1. Circle and FIS collaborate to integrate USDC transactions into FIS's money movement hub, facilitating seamless global payments.
2. USDC transactions offer advantages over traditional payments: faster (minutes vs. days), cheaper, and available 24/7 globally.
3. The partnership aims to reduce barriers for financial institutions to adopt USDC, improving cross-border payments and liquidity management.
4. USDC is a fully regulated, transparent digital dollar, backed 1:1 by U.S. dollar reserves, ensuring compliance and stability.
5. Primary use cases for USDC include cross-border remittances, corporate treasury operations, and decentralized finance (DeFi) applications.
